Handover — date localization work.

State: Fennic app now formats dates via the Stralo locale service; legacy `fmtDate()` calls remain in the invoicing module. Do not merge the two paths yet — Kestrel team depends on the old behavior until Q3. If a locale bug pages you, check the fallback chain first; it silently defaults to en-GM. Notes, test matrix, and remaining call sites are all on the internal runbook page.

operations page: https://superset.kelvicorp.example/pipeline/run/display/view/9edfe8e23ee3f5ff

MEMO — Board circulation only

Team, quick update on the Larkspur launch. We're locked in for a spring rollout across the Vennford and Calder markets, with Priya Shawcross leading the retail push. Early demo feedback has been genuinely strong, and the packaging refresh landed under budget. One wrinkle: logistics in Calder may slip a week. Full details on the strategic angle follow below.

board note of tagug-hahag: Praionax Logistics is in early talks to buy Julaxek Group for about $36.3 million. The Julmir launch date is March 1, and nothing goes to the press before then.

# Keymend reset-flow revamp (v4). Plugin env file.
# Old flow removed; tokens are now single-use, 15-min TTL.
# Plugins hook post-reset only. Do not read the token table directly —
# use the Keymend events feed. Rate limits apply per tenant.
# Staging points at the Norwick cluster; prod config is separate.
# Keep this file out of version control. Variables below are required
# at boot; the app exits if any are missing. Reset-link signing uses an
# HMAC key, which is set on the following line.

vault entry, yagep-yagef: COURIER_KEY13=8965fb29ff62d

Quick heads-up on Pinwheel UI versioning: we cut a minor release every sprint, and anything touching component props needs a changeset file in the PR. No changeset, no merge — the bot will nag you. Majors are rare and go through the design council first. The full policy, with examples of what counts as breaking, lives on the internal page below.

wiki page, bahip-yahip: https://grafana.qirvanlabs.corp/browse/display/projects/cc3a1b9dbfc9